3 • Embedded PC/RTOS Features
3.1 VME Bridge
32 VMIVME-7807/VME-7807RC Hardware Reference Manual
.
GE's VMIVME‐7807/VME‐7807RC feature additional capabilities beyond those of
a typical desktop computer system. The units provide four software‐controlled,
general‐purpose timers along with a programmable Watchdog Timer for
synchronizing and controlling multiple events in embedded applications. The
VMIVME‐7807/VME‐7807RC also provide a bootable CompactFlash system and
32 KByte of non‐volatile RAM. Also, the VMIVME‐7807/VME‐7807RC support an
embedded intelligent VME bridge to allow compatibility with the most
demanding VME applications. These features make the unit ideal for embedded
applications, particularly where standard hard drives and floppy disk drives
cannot be used.
In addition to their desktop functions, the VMIVME‐7807/VME‐7807RC have the
following VME features:
3.1.1 Features
• Complete six‐line Address Modifier (AM‐Code) programmability
• VME data interface with separate hardware byte/word swapping for master
and slave accesses
• Support for VME64 multiplexed MBLT 64‐bit VME block transfers
• User‐configured interrupter
• User‐configured interrupt handler
• System Controller mode with programmable VME arbiter
(PRI, SGL and RRS modes are supported)
• VME BERR bus error timer (software programmable)
• Slave access from the VME to local RAM and mailbox registers
• Full‐featured programmable VME requester
(ROR, RWD and BCAP modes are supported)
• System Controller auto detection
• Complete VME master access through five separate Protected‐mode mem‐
ory windows
The VMIVME‐7807/VME‐7807RC support High Throughput DMA transfers of
bytes, words and longwords in both Master and Slave configurations.
If Endian conversion is not needed, GE offers a special "Bypass" mode that can be
used to further enhance throughput (not available for byte transfers).
The VMIVME‐7807/VME‐7807RC VME interfaces are provided by the PCI‐to‐
VME bridge built around the Tundra Semiconductor Corporation Universe II
VME interface chip. The Universe II provides a reliable high‐performance 64‐bit
VME‐to‐PCI interface in one design. The functions and programming of the
Universe‐based VME interface are addressed in detail in a companion manual
titled: GE's Tundra Universe II Based VME Interface Product Manual
(500‐000211‐000).